The New York state Senate Judiciary Committee unanimously voted Tuesday to advance the nomination of Shirley Troutman for a vote in the full Senate, bringing Troutman one step closer to a seat on the state’s highest court.

Troutman, who is currently an associate justice in the Appellate Division, Fourth Department, answered questions from committee members in a virtual session Tuesday morning. She was nominated by Gov. Kathy Hochul to replace Judge Eugene Fahey, who reached the mandatory retirement age in 2021.
